Sea Ltd. (NYSE: SE) shares gained more than 10% intra-day today after JPMorgan upgraded the company to Overweight from Neutral and lowered its price target to $70.00 from $85.00, anticipating a swift improvement in profitability. According to the analysts, the company's urgency to achieve self-sufficiency and be cash flow positive supports positive earnings revisions, while the stock is pricing-in concerns regarding its ability to monetize and reduce losses.
Itau BBA upgraded Meta Platforms Inc. (NASDAQ: META) to Outperform from Market Perform, noting that stock sell-off generates opportunity. The company’s shares were trading more than 6% higher intra-day today after analysts weighed in positively on the company’s plans to cut its operating expenses. The Wall Street Journal reported yesterday that the company is planning to begin large-scale layoffs this week, citing people familiar with the matter.
Oppenheimer upgraded DoorDash Inc. (NYSE: DASH) to Outperform from Perform with a price target of $70.00 following the company’s reported Q3 results on Thursday. According to the analysts, increased disclosure shows improving US restaurant margins, and they're now able to size international and US non-restaurant losses.
Atlantic Equities upgraded S&P Global (NYSE: SPGI) to Overweight from Neutral and raised its price target to $386.00 from $356.00 due to the company’s improved valuation, diversified and high-quality business, self-help opportunities, and supportive capital return program.
